Group Left
Introduction
Group-left reports are
very useful for generating output reports from SQL statements with the
group by clause. The Group-left report suppresses redundant printings
of the same value in the leftmost column of the report. It is like
making a control break in your report. You can use the “Group-left”
report on a master-detail relationship as well.
Hands-on
Your client asks you to
define a control break on their stocks symbol and company name from
previous report and also to print only one company on a page.
See Figure 2.
Your tasks are:
1- Modify Hands-On report
01 to the “Group Left” style.
2- Apply template to the
user report.
3- Run the report.
4- Test the repot.
F You will learn how
to: use report wizard, use report style “group left”, use
template, use pre-viewer, use zoom in and out, use the body section in
the layout model in the object navigator, and change repeating object’s
property palette.

Open a Report Module
In the ‘Object Navigator’
window, go to the Main menu and choose “File,” select “Open”
to open an existing report (RPT01_STOCK_HISTORY) from the “iself”
folder.
Run a report
Click on the Run icon to
run the report.
Maximize the window.
Notice that the stock
symbol and company name are repeated. We are going to create a control
break to eliminate the duplication.
Report Wizard
In the Report Editor, click
on the Report Wizard icon on the toolbar.
Select a Style
In the Style tab on the
Report Wizard, checkmark the “group left” radio button, then click
next.

Data, Groups, Fields,
Totals, and Template tabs
In the Data tab on the
Report Wizard, click “Next” again.
In the Groups tab on the
Report Wizard, move the “symbol” and company name” item to the
“group fields” box. Drag "company" to level 1, and then
click “NEXT.”
In the Fields tab on the
Report Wizard, don’t change any fields. Click “Next” again.
In the Totals in the Report
Wizard, calculate the total, minimum, and maximum number of traded
shares. Then click “Next.”
In the Labels tab in the
Report Wizard, change the label, if needed. Click “Next.”
In the Template tab in the
Report Wizard, use the default template and click “finish.”
Navigate through a report
Navigate through the report
output. Notice that multiple companies are on each page.
Change the report to print
company’s information on a separate page.
Open Repeating Group’s
property palette
On the Object Navigator,
expand “Layout Model,” “Main Section”, then “BODY.”
Right click on the first
"Repeating Group" (R_G_1) to open its property palette.
In its property palette,
change "Maximum Records Per Page" to 1 and press the enter
key, then close the window.
Navigate through the
report. Notice that each company is on a separate page.
After testing the output
report, go to the object navigator window, select the report and save
the changes.
Save the report as report
number 2 (REPT02).
A note to remember:
In the Object Navigator, if
you highlight the report and click on the ‘X’ icon (Delete) on the
vertical toolbar, the object will be remove from work area and still a
copy of that exist on your disk.
